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ities at West Croydon Station

West Croydon station is equipped with essential facilities to make your travel experience smoother. The ticket office is open from early morning till late evening, even on weekends, ensuring flexibility for travelers. For your convenience, there are ticket machines available where you can collect tickets bought online. Accessibility considerations are also not forgotten, with step-free access provided on some platforms. However, it’s worth noting that while accessible ticket machines and induction loops are available, there are no waiting rooms, toilets, or baby-changing facilities at the station.

For those looking to grab a quick bite or a refreshing cup of coffee, the station houses a coffee shop, along with a news agent offering various goods. While you may not find an ATM or currency exchange facilities within the station, alternative options are readily available along the nearby bustling streets. Free public Wi-Fi is also accessible, which is a great advantage for staying connected or catching up on work while on the go.

Facilities and Amenities at Erith Station

At Erith Station, ease of access is at the heart of the services offered. If you’re purchasing tickets, not only are there ticket machines available, but you can also collect tickets purchased online. The station is equipped with smartcard readers, making it easy for local commuters who prefer touch-free travel.

For travelers who require a bit more help, there is staff available from Monday through Saturday, from 06:10 to 19:25, to assist with any questions. Although luggage storage is not available, the station holds a Secure Station accreditation for your peace of mind, with staff ready to assist if needed. However, be advised that there are no facilities for storing your luggage, but the presence of CCTV should give travelers added peace of mind.

Erith also offers step-free access to platform 2, with clear signage and helpful staff ready to assist passengers with reduced mobility. For those looking to grab a quick coffee before embarking on their journey, a café and coffee kiosk are conveniently situated in the station. Though there are no ATM facilities at Erith, travelers can find pay phones should they need them.
